Goff, Donald Gary – 2003
The purpose of this paper is to compare and contrast the higher education articulation and transfer policies and processes between the states of Florida and Maryland. The paper examines how the state governance structures impact articulation and transfer. Both states have instituted statewide policies meant to implement high levels of transfer…

Peer reviewedBougham, Karl – Journal of Applied Research in the Community College, 2001
Discusses the availability of college transfer data now that the National Student Clearinghouse's (NSC) Enrollment Search service has been inaugurated. Illustrates the use of this data resource through a longitudinal cohort outcomes analysis conducted at Prince George's Community College, Maryland. (Contains 12 references.) (AUTH/NB)
